Kanawha State Forest, a state forest spanning 9,300 acres, is located approximately 7 miles south of Charleston, West Virginia. This area features a diverse landscape characterized by complex ridges reaching over 1,500 feet above sea level, descending to 700 feet at Davis Creek. The rugged terrain and extensive woodland provide a setting for several outdoor activities. Visitors to Kanawha State Forest can engage in sports like hiking, road cycling, touring cycling, jogging, and more.

Yes, "The Spotted Salamander" trail is a paved, level walkway designed for accessibility. It includes braille interpretive nature stations for visually impaired and physically challenged guests. This trail also allows observation of the forest's unique vernal pools.

Kanawha State Forest is popular for both mountain biking and road cycling. There are nine designated mountain biking trails offering over 60 miles of routes. The forest is known for its rich biodiversity, including diverse wildflowers and bird populations. It features unique vernal pools, which are important breeding grounds for amphibians. The terrain includes complex ridges over 1,500 feet above sea level, descending to 700 feet at Davis Creek.

Kanawha State Forest offers popular picnic areas, playgrounds, and a fully equipped campground. Facilities for fishing, geocaching, and a shooting range are also present. The forest's central portion, including historic structures, is listed on the National Register of Historic Places.
